Abstract
The utility model relates to an automatic-negotiated parameter configuration intelligent audio broadcasting system which comprises a transmitting system and a receiving system, wherein the transmitting system comprises a wireless audio transmitter used to broadcast audio signals, the receiving system comprises a wireless audio receiver and a sound module, the wireless audio receiver is used to correspond to the transmitter and receive audio broadcast, and the sound module is used to amplify received audio signals and pull a horn to generate sound. The transmitting system further comprises a transmitting-aid wireless transceiver used to transmit configured parameters to each receiving module, and the receiving system further comprises a receiving-aid wireless transceiver used to negotiate with the transmitting system and configure parameters for the wireless audio receiver. The transmitting-aid wireless transceiver and the receiving-aid wireless transceiver are of a bidirectional wireless work mode. The automatic-negotiated parameter configuration intelligent audio broadcasting system has the advantages that mutual negotiation on configuration of channels between the transmitter and the receiver can be achieved by means of bidirectional communication, and the transmitter corresponding to the receiver can be changed dynamically.

Background technology
There is shortcoming in the conventional audio broadcast system: 1, owing to be one-way communication, can't consult the configuration on trade each other, must adjust the parameter of reflector and receiver in advance; 2, can't remote control receiver, like switch or adjust volume; 3, can't dynamically change the corresponding reflector of receiver, if there are a plurality of reflectors to exist, receiver can only fixedly be accepted certain reflector.
China's utility application numbers 200610151496.8 discloses the method for a kind of digit broadcasting system and outputting digital broadcasting thereof; In said digit broadcasting system; The digital broadcasting station is sent and is comprised the digital broadcast data of watching environmental information; Digital broadcasting receiving apparatus detects from digital broadcast data and watches environmental information, and exports said digital broadcast data according to the said environmental information of watching, and comprises audio volume, brightness, audio etc.
But still there is following deficiency in it: 1, described digital broadcast data is set according to channel program content in advance, does not consider the environmental factor of receiving terminal, and the parameter of all receiving terminals all is the same, and receiving terminal can't customized parameter; 2, can't dynamically change the corresponding reflector of receiver, if there are a plurality of reflectors to exist, receiver can only fixedly be accepted certain reflector.

The utility model provides a kind of method of auto-negotiation parameter configuration of intelligent audio broadcast system, and step is following:
1) emission system 1 is sought the receiving system 2 that exists through the auxiliary wireless transceiver 6 of emission;
2) carry out band scan by emission system 1, seek a frequency of not disturbing, can be used for audio broadcasting;
3) emission system 1 will comprise that amended parameter sends to receiving system 2;
4) the receiving system 2 transceiver systems 1 amended parameter of sending, and, open speaker module 5 according to the parameter of described parameter adjustment audio receiver.
Wherein, the described parameter of step 3) comprises at least a in tranmitting frequency, switch, the volume.
Described emission system 1 is sought the receiving system 2 that exists through the auxiliary wireless transceiver 6 of emission, i.e. the searching of 1 pair of receiving system 2 of emission system can be automatic preference pattern, also can be manual preference pattern, perhaps both pattern actings in conjunction.
The parameter of the real-time control receiving system 2 of emission system 1.Because receiving system 2 is monitored in real time, is received the parameter that emission system 1 is sent in real time, adjusts parameter automatically, the real-time control of receipts system 2 so emission system 1 can achieve a butt joint.
Described emission system 1, receiving system 2 all be at least one or more than one, described receiving system 2 is selected one in the emission systems 1 in real time and is received.Promptly in a radio network; A plurality of emission systems 1 and a plurality of receiving systems 2 can be arranged; Emission system 1 can be through the different information of different frequency broadcasting, and receiving system 2 can receive specific frequency as required, realizes specific emission system 1 is received.
Mate through the transceiver network data between emission system 1, the receiving system 2; The network data of sending comprises destination address, source address, and receiving system 2 judges whether the parameter that is received points to this receiving system 2, if not; Then ignore these data; If, then receive parameter, and according to the parameter of described parameter adjustment audio receiver.
In the present embodiment, be example with the frequency, if the current emission frequency is interfered, emission system 1 automatic or manual is sought a frequency of not disturbing, can be used for audio broadcasting, and amended tranmitting frequency is sent to receiving system 2.Receiving system 2 is regulated receive frequency according to emission system 1 amended tranmitting frequency, can be manual modification, also can realize revising automatically through software.
